The Institute is Ireland's leading representative body for the tax profession on tax administration and tax policy.

We represent our members on tax matters at regional, national and international levels by engaging with stakeholders in Government departments, state bodies and international bodies including the EU Commission and the OECD. We share our research on tax policy and administration with our members, subscribers, the general public, the media, relevant Government departments and statutory bodies.
